Towards Noise Robustness in Optimal Quantum Control Experiments

Abstract

Optimal control operates in the presence of noise. Enhancement of the signal to noise ratio through optimized control is demonstrated for two condensed phase systems: Second harmonic generation and stimulated emission of dye solution.
